Site Supervisor required for a civil engineering project, experience of highways and concrete works would be desirable.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Driving production
  • Management of on-site H&S
  • On site toolbox talks
  • Inductions
  • Issuing Permits
  • RAMS
  • Management of self delivery and subcontract workforce

Applicants must hold SMSTS, First Aid at Work, CSCS and ideally have experience working for principal civil engineering contractors. Working hours are 12 hour shifts, Monday to Friday.
